原文摘要 · Abstract (English)

As large language model (LLM) agents shift from tools to participants in human groups, a fundamental question for collective behavior is how their growing presence reshapes consensus formation. Here we study mixed human-AI groups in a collaborative description game, in which shared conventions emerge through repeated rounds of random pairwise communication. Varying the proportions of LLM agents, we identify three distinct regimes of consensus formation: low agent proportions facilitate human-led consensus, intermediate proportions disrupt convergence, and high proportions restore strong consensus while shifting it toward agent-led conventions. Crucially, these regimes differ not only in the strength of convergence, but also in the semantic grounding and communicative form of the resulting consensus: human-led consensus is more concrete, holistic, and grounded in shared real-world analogies, whereas agent-led consensus is more abstract, less information-dense, and more geometrically segmented. Mechanistically, agent influence arises from a shared linguistic prior that places agents near one another in the expression space, combined with relatively stable expression choices across rounds; humans initially resist adopting expressions from partners perceived as AI but gradually yield to conformity pressure. These findings provide evidence that AI composition can shape the emergence, content, and perceived legitimacy of group norms, making agent proportion and transparency important design variables for human-AI systems.
